On 31st December 2023, Tottenham Hotspur entertained Bournemouth in a Premier League showdown that ended 3-1 in favour of the home team, Tottenham Hotspur. The result was marked by significant performances from specific players and a glaring difference in accuracy between both teams.

Giovani Lo Celso was at the heart of Spurs' triumph, providing the assist for two of the three goals scored. The first assist was instrumental in Pape Matar Sarr's opener within the first 10 minutes, which gave Tottenham a quick head start. Lo Celso’s second assist led to Heung Min Son's goal in the second half, which solidified Spurs' position in the match. Subsequently, Brennan Johnson also provided an assist that led to Richarlison's goal, demonstrating effective teamwork and impressive offensive coordination by the Tottenham side.

Despite Bournemouth's efforts to shift the odds, only managing to register a solitary goal through Alex Scott after an assist from Marcus Tavernier in the second half, their overall performance was marred by lack of precision. The Cherries significantly tallied 20 shots off target, an indication of their struggle to convert chances, compared to Tottenham’s mere 6. This low accuracy is a significant factor in Bournemouth’s loss.

Additionally, Bournemouth surprisingly dominated the game's set-pieces, as represented by their 13 corner kicks, in contrast to Tottenham's 4. However, their inability to capitalise on these situations only further emphasised their inefficiency upfront.

In terms of discipline, Bournemouth registered more discomfort as shown by their three yellow cards and 17 fouls, compared to Tottenham's two yellow cards and seven fouls. These statistics likely had an impact on Bournemouth’s player stress levels, affecting their overall performance.

Ultimately, Tottenham’s quality and precision proved to be decisive in the clash. They took their chances well, as indicated by their 6 shots on target, half of which resulted in goals, and their players operated in harmony, particularly Giovani Lo Celso, whose assists played a crucial role. Conversely, Bournemouth, despite having chances, lacked precision and composure in the final third, which was a key determinant of the final 3-1 score in favour of Tottenham Hotspur.
